Q: Is 46,615,028 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 46,615,028 is a composite number.

Why is 46,615,028 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 46,615,028 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 223 446 892 52,259 104,518 209,036 11,653,757 23,307,514 and 46,615,028, with no remainder.

Since 46,615,028 cannot be divided by just 1 and 46,615,028, it is a composite number.
